The Ohio window tint law is no less than50 percentVLT on the driver side and passenger side windows,70 percentVLT on the windshield, and no requirement for the rear window of backseat windows. The Ohio window tint law is different for each type of vehicle. In Ohio window tint law, this percentage refers to percentage of visible light allowed to pass through the combination of film and the factory tint of the window.
